Comprehending Automobile Key Programming

Automobile key programming refers to the procedure of coding car keys to ensure they work as planned with the vehicle's electronic system. This process is essential for contemporary cars geared up with innovative security features, often including transponder chips or clever keys, which interact with the vehicle's onboard computer system.

Key Features of Automobile Key Programming:

  • Transponder Keys: These are keys ingrained with a chip that sends out a signal to the car's engine control system (ECU) to verify whether the key is genuine.
  • Remote Keyless Entry (RKE): These systems permit users to open doors and begin engines from a range, offering benefit and safety.
  • Smart Key Systems: Advanced systems that permit keyless entry and ignition, typically featuring proximity noticing technology.

Kinds Of Key Programming

Automobile key programming can be classified into numerous types based upon the technology used:

  • Manual Programming: This process often involves physical interactions, such as turning the ignition switch to a specific position while pushing buttons on the key or remote.
  • OBD II Programming: Many contemporary lorries utilize the On-Board Diagnostic system to program keys. This method normally needs specialized diagnostic tools that link directly to the vehicle's OBD II port.
  • Key Duplication: Involves producing a physical copy of the key, frequently without the need for programming, particularly with standard keys.
  • Remote Reprogramming: This advanced technique may be needed after a key is lost or when a vehicle is bought from a previous owner. It ensures that the new key is recognized by the vehicle's computer.

The Process of Key Programming

The process for key programming can differ widely depending upon the vehicle design and the kind of key involved. Below is a general introduction of the steps involved:

Gather Required Information:

  • Vehicle Identification Number (VIN)
  • Make, model, and year of the vehicle
  • Type of key (standard, transponder, smart)

Select Appropriate Tools:

  • OBD II scanner or compatible programming device
  • Keys or remotes to be programmed

Follow the Programming Steps:

  • For traditional keys: Insert the key in the ignition and follow the manual guidelines.
  • For transponder keys and RKE: Connect the programming tool to the OBD II port, input the required details, and follow prompts on the screen.

Evaluate the Key:

  • Ensure that the new key starts the vehicle and runs any additional features, such as central locking.
